Technical data

Dimensions

Dimensions Metric Imperial
Length Overall 10.0 m - 11.9 m 33 ft - 39.2 ft
Beam 3.66m 12 ft
Draft 1.07 m - 1.2 m 3.5 ft - 3.94 ft
Air draft (Waterline to top of mast) 4.00 m 13.1 ft
Displacement * 5.5 tons – 7.0 tons

Performance

Performance Metric Imperial
Engine recommendation (Single) 400 - 500 HP / 300 – 373 KW
Engine recommendation (Twin) 2 x 300 HP / 2 x 224 KW
Top Speed Range 46.3 km/h – 51.8 km/h 25 - 28 knots
Fuel consumption (25 knots) Ca. 3.4 l/nm 0.79 Gal/nm
Maximum cruising range/time Ca. 200 nm – 250 nm 8 hrs – 12 hrs
Certification B-offshore (CE) or SFIA, BIM, MCA

Capacities

Capacities Metric Imperial
Fuel tank 680 – 1000 litres 150 – 220 Gallons
Water Capacity 100 – 250 litres 22 – 55 Gallons
Septic Tank 40 – 110 litres 8.8 – 24.2 Gallons
Battery 3 x 120 AH - 12 V/24 V

Basic package

Hull

  • Heavy-duty semi-displacement single shaft Cygnus Cyfish 33 Pilot hull with colour of customer’s choice, contrasting stripe above the water line and 2 layers of anti fouling.
  • Stainless Steel rudder and support skeg with bearing connected with hydraulic steering system
  • Stainless steel propeller shaft with matching flexible coupling driving a bronze four bladed propeller. GRP glassed-in stern tube with cutlass bearings and water injected flexible inboard sealing glands.
  • Black D- fendering all around hull. Drain holes at lowest points
  • Fore deck and Cygnus Cyfish Pilot wheelhouse in white Gel coat bonded to hull. Length of wheelhouse to customer’s choice.
  • Standard Cygnus Cyfish flush deck and overboard scuppers.
  • Flush engine hatch with double gas strut. Gutters drainage via overboard scuppers.
  • Aluminium framed toughened clear glass windows and wheelhouse door.
  • Matching small side windows in galley and toilet compartment. Sky light / escape hatch in forward cabin.
  • Single GRP storage box/seat with stainless steel hinges and locking device portside side aft of wheelhouse for gas bottles.
  • Decks painted in grey anti skid paint
  • GRP spray deflector aft of wheelhouse
  • Cockpit GRP gunwale all around aft deck.
  • Four bladed bronze propeller on a Stainless Steel propeller. Shaft gland with packing.
  • Two disc anodes fitted to rudder and 2 x large hull anode fitted and wired as necessary
  • Name of vessel on each side of bow and on the stern of the vessel

Engines

  • Engine: Volvo Penta D9 MH 500 and MG 5114SC gear box. Marine Medium Duty Commercial Rating 4
  • Engine with flexible mount supports, Sea Water Pump and tubular heat exchanger, Fresh water cooled Turbocharger, Fresh water cooled Charge Air cooler, 12 Volt Electrical system, Starter , 60A Alternator & Marine Control System, Air Filter, Fuel Filter & Oil Filter.
  • Single station power and gear controls located at the helms man position.

Fuel and cooling System

  • Engine cooling system via through hull sea cock and quality raw water filter system
  • Exhaust system to be water injected with elbow supplied with engine. Elbow connected to marine exhaust hose with good run down and transom fitting with non-return flap in stainless steel. Hose to be double clipped.
  • Engine room ventilation ducts under gunwale
  • Single 680lt Aluminium powder coated Fuel tank complete with filler through deck or on Gunwale connected to engine via quality pre fuel filter system, filled from deck or gunwale. Vents in flexible fuel hose with swan neck and anti-flash gauze in stainless steel.
  • Tank gauge at helm
  • Remote fuel shut off valve at the fuel tank
  • Fuel supply fitted with water separator/filters.

Electrical Fittings

  • Electrics installation is 12 Volt DC. Supplied by two heavy-duty 12-volt batteries via heavy duty Vetus isolation switch wired to 5-gang switch panel in wheelhouse via split charge unit. Battery charging by standard engine alternator as supplied by engine maker.
  • Main DC switchboards fitted into the wheelhouse in/or near the console.
  • Batteries installed in topped boxes adjacent to engine.
